Transaction 177534336a1d082d5a9af38571d69af74b548607f18075abc42acbc23e65b9fe
1 Input
1 Output
-
177534336a1d082d5a9af38571d69af74b548607f18075abc42acbc23e65b9fe:0
- value
- 7517049
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f74a369f3afdd30ffb1011389e595f999f0a9313 OP_EQUAL
- address
- 3QEZjMtiHPUWMthVbom55K1sUw6ofzv4pK